Output 7c785a51c065af1d6c9f6318a4b543fa7e7c7619e17f5e0ce4b5a73648382550:2

value
43232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5eccdd4ba44a7e5f0806371203cd3d8003a41d OP_EQUAL
address
3EPwR3a844Z6v268eKssjMSpZVQPa2CxRN
transaction
7c785a51c065af1d6c9f6318a4b543fa7e7c7619e17f5e0ce4b5a73648382550